Puluderi - Kulithalai, Karur

Puluderi is a village situated in the Kulithalai taluka of Karur district, Tamil Nadu. It is located approximately 46 km from the tehsil headquarters in Kulithalai and around 81 km from the district headquarters in Karur. Pulutheri serves as the Gram Panchayat for Puluderi village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Puluderi is 635632. The village covers a total geographical area of 518.98 hectares and falls under the 639104 pincode. Nangavaram is the nearest town.

Puluderi village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Kulithalai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Perambalur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Puluderi

As per Census 2011, Puluderi village has a total population of 1,307 people, consisting of 619 males and 688 females. The village has 295 households and a sex ratio of 1,111 females per 1,000 males. There are 178 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 726 literate and 581 illiterate residents. Additionally, 260 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Puluderi

Puluderi is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is Kolatur, while the nearest airport is Tiruchirapally Civil Airport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 13.5 km.
